Substantivo B1 entity
1

woman in a religious order

A woman who gives her life to religion, usually lives in a special house with other women, and follows strict religious rules.

Padrão de uso: [someone] becomes a nun
Erro comum:
Learners sometimes confuse "nun" with "none" because they sound similar. "Nun" is a religious woman, while "none" means zero or not any (e.g., "I have none left"). Some learners also think "nun" only refers to Catholic women, but it can be used for women in other religions, such as a Buddhist nun.

Substantivo technical C1 entity
2

fourteenth Hebrew alphabet letter

The name of the 14th letter in the Hebrew alphabet, written נ or ן.

Padrão de uso: the Hebrew letter nun
Erro comum:
Learners may not realize that "nun" can be a letter name as well as a religious woman. The pronunciation is the same, so only the context shows whether it is the Hebrew letter or a religious person.

Substantivo technical C1 entity
3

red conical navigation buoy

A red, cone-shaped floating marker used on water in North America to show the right-hand side of a safe boat channel when you sail in from the sea.

Padrão de uso: a nun buoy in [a channel]
Erro comum:
Learners may think "nun" here refers to a religious woman on a boat. In nautical English, a "nun buoy" is only a type of red, cone-shaped navigation marker and has no connection to religion.
Sinônimos
starboard-hand buoy (A more general nautical term; not all starboard-hand buoys are necessarily cone-shaped "nun" buoys in the North American system.)
Antônimos
can buoy (A green, usually cylindrical buoy that marks the port side of a channel, functionally opposite to a red nun buoy in North American systems.)
